Каким способом можно быстро добавить шрифты в css файл?

  • 12 сентября 2023 г. 8:06
Ответы на вопрос 2
Существует несколько способов быстрого добавления шрифтов в CSS файл.

1. Локальные шрифты:
   - Подключение шрифта через стандартный синтаксис CSS с использованием правила `@font-face`. Например:
     ```css
     @font-face {
       font-family: 'MyFont';
       src: url('fonts/MyFont.ttf') format('truetype');
     }
     ```
   - Использование базового кода данных (Base64). Например:
     ```css
     @font-face {
       font-family: 'MyFont';
       src: url(data:font/truetype;base64,AAEAAA...) format('truetype');
     }
     ```

2. Внешние шрифты:
   - Использование внешних сервисов или библиотек, таких как Google Fonts или Font Awesome. Например:
     ```html
     <link href="https://fonts.googleapis.com/css?family=Open+Sans" rel="stylesheet">
     ```
     или
     ```html
     <link href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/5.15.1/css/all.min.css" rel="stylesheet">
     ```

Автоматизировать этот процесс можно с помощью различных сборщиков проектов, таких как Gulp или Webpack, которые позволяют настроить автоматическую компиляцию и подключение различных ресурсов, включая шрифты. Это позволяет избежать ручного добавления шрифтов и повторения процесса при каждом изменении CSS файла.
1. Локальное хранение шрифтов: Скачайте нужный шрифт (например, в формате WOFF или TTF) и сохраните его в своем проекте. Затем в CSS используйте правило @font-face, чтобы подключить шрифт из файла. Пример:
@font-face {
  font-family: 'MyFont';
  src: url('/путь/к/шрифту.woff2') format('woff2'),
       url('/путь/к/шрифту.woff') format('woff');
}

2. Автоматизация сборки и управление зависимостями: Для этого можно использовать инструменты, такие как GULP или WEBPACK.

3. Использование сервисов веб-шрифтов: Есть сервисы, например Google Fonts или Adobe Fonts, которые предоставляют удобный способ подключения шрифтов на сайт. Они предоставляют готовый CSS-код для вставки на ваш сайт.
Похожие вопросы